Dec 2023 Statistics and Year Total

Passenger figure for December was 513,234, an increase of 20%, the second highest increase on same month last year across Scotland, only beaten by PIK.

Intl passengers for December - 264,699 (+24%)
Dom passengers for December - 248,325 (+13%)

Year total - 7,358,828 (+12.9%)
